The sarcomere length associated with the most powerful … WebJul 1, 2008 · SUMMARY. The Frank–Starling law of the heart applies to all classes of vertebrates. It describes how stretch of cardiac muscle, up to an optimum length, increases contractility thereby linking cardiac ejection to cardiac filling.
